VARIABLE POWER OPTICAL SYSTEM, OPTICAL APPARATUS, AND VARIABLE POWER OPTICAL SYSTEM MANUFACTURING METHOD

    公开(公告)号:US20180143413A1

    公开(公告)日:2018-05-24

    申请号:US15538989

    申请日:2015-12-25

    Abstract: A variable magnification optical system includes: a first lens group (G1) having a positive refractive power and arranged closest to an object; a negative lens group (G2) having a negative refractive power and arranged closer to an image than the first lens group; a positive lens group (G4) which has a positive refractive power, which includes at least one lens that is arranged closer to the image than an aperture stop (S), and which is arranged closer to the image than the negative lens group; and a focusing group (G3) arranged between the negative lens group and the positive lens group, wherein when varying magnification, the first lens group moves with respect to an image plane, a distance between the first lens group and the negative lens group is changed, and a distance between the negative lens group and the positive lens group is changed, wherein when focusing, a distance between the focusing group and a lens arranged at a position to face an object-side of the focusing group is changed, and a distance between the focusing group and a lens arranged at a position to face an image-side of the focusing group is changed, and wherein a predetermined conditional expression is satisfied.

    VARIABLE POWER OPTICAL SYSTEM, OPTICAL APPARATUS, AND VARIABLE POWER OPTICAL SYSTEM MANUFACTURING METHOD

    公开(公告)号:US20180217363A1

    公开(公告)日:2018-08-02

    申请号:US15539033

    申请日:2015-12-25

    CPC classification number: G02B15/20 G02B13/02 G03B5/02 G03B2205/0046

    Abstract: A variable magnification optical system includes: a first lens group having a positive refractive power and arranged closest to an object; a negative lens group having a negative refractive power and arranged closer to an image than the first lens group; a positive lens group which has a positive refractive power, which includes at least one lens that moves integrally with an aperture stop, and which is arranged closer to the image than the negative lens group; and a focusing group arranged between the negative lens group and the positive lens group, wherein when varying magnification, a distance between the first lens group and the negative lens group is changed, and a distance between the negative lens group and the positive lens group is changed, wherein when focusing, a distance between the focusing group and a lens arranged at a position to face an object-side of the focusing group is changed, and a distance between the focusing group and a lens arranged at a position to face an image-side of the focusing group is changed, and wherein a predetermined conditional expression is satisfied.

    VARIABLE POWER OPTICAL SYSTEM, OPTICAL APPARATUS, AND VARIABLE POWER OPTICAL SYSTEM MANUFACTURING METHOD

    公开(公告)号:US20180129026A1

    公开(公告)日:2018-05-10

    申请号:US15539017

    申请日:2015-12-25

    CPC classification number: G02B15/20 G02B15/163 G02B15/173 G02B27/646

    Abstract: A variable magnification optical system includes: a first lens group having a positive refractive power and arranged closest to an object; a negative lens group having a negative refractive power and arranged closer to an image than the first lens group; and a focusing group arranged between the negative lens group and an aperture stop, wherein when varying magnification, the distance between the first lens group and the negative lens group is changed, and the distance between the negative lens group and the aperture stop is changed, wherein when focusing, the distance between the focusing group and a lens arranged at a position to face an object-side of the focusing group is changed, and the distance between the focusing group and a lens arranged at a position to face an image-side of the focusing group is changed, wherein the focusing group is constituted by one single lens having a positive refractive power, and a predetermined conditional expression is satisfied.
